The spelling of the word "neighbor" is an exception to the i before e spelling rule.
True
False

the i before e spelling rule goes as such: i before e EXCEPT after c. There are many cases where this is side stepped. However, there is no c in neighbor and the i does not come after the e. So yes, this is an exception of the rule.
